The contract involves arranging and executing the shipment of washers to a FPO destination with full compliance to military transport regulations, including the issuance of ocean bills of lading. All logistics must align with Department of Defense requirements, ensuring secure and timely delivery to the specified military postal address. The work falls under the NAICS code 488510 for freight transportation arrangement and is classified as a subcontract under the ASC Commodities Division. The solicitation is open with a response deadline of July 22, 2026, and performance must be completed at the FPO address with ZIP code 09578. The contract requires strict adherence to military shipping protocols and documentation standards for international freight movements.
